Career path

Career Role Description
Health Communication Specialist (UK) Develops and implements health communication strategies for diverse populations, focusing on culturally sensitive messaging and engagement. High demand in NHS trusts and public health organizations.
Medical Writer/Editor (Healthcare Diversity Focus) Creates accessible and inclusive health information materials, considering diverse linguistic and cultural backgrounds. Essential for pharmaceutical companies, medical journals, and patient advocacy groups.
Community Health Worker (Multilingual) Bridges communication gaps between healthcare providers and diverse communities, often providing translation and cultural interpretation services. Crucial for improving health equity.
Public Health Campaign Manager (Cross-Cultural) Manages and executes public health campaigns tailored to specific ethnic or cultural groups, ensuring effective reach and engagement with diverse audiences. Increasingly important given UK demographic changes.

Why this course?

A Professional Certificate in Health Communication is increasingly significant for navigating healthcare diversity in the UK. The UK's diverse population presents unique challenges and opportunities in health messaging. Effective communication is crucial to ensure equitable access to healthcare information and services. According to NHS Digital, over 300 languages are spoken in England alone, highlighting the critical need for culturally competent health communication strategies. This is further emphasized by a recent study showing that health literacy varies significantly across different ethnic groups, with some communities experiencing significantly lower levels of understanding. A professional certificate equips healthcare professionals with the skills to bridge these communication gaps, improving patient experience and outcomes. This training fosters the development of inclusive and accessible health materials, tailored to diverse audiences, ensuring information is easily understood and actionable. Gaining this qualification reflects a commitment to providing equitable care, a key skill in today's competitive job market.
